## Tuning

Packscout flags packages whose names sit within a small edit distance of popular registry entries. The defaults are calibrated against the Verdane mirror's top 10k list, so false positives spike if you point the scanner at a smaller corpus. If on-call sees alert volume climb past the hourly budget, raise the distance threshold before touching the popularity cutoff — the latter interacts badly with the cache warmer. The current production constants are listed below.

constants for yaduf-fahag:
BUDGETS = {
    "kelix": 528,
    "briwyn": 734,
}

Minutes — Management Sync, Q4 Planning

Attendees: Mira, Tobias, Lena. We walked through next year's headcount for Quillbeam Systems: support gets two hires, engineering holds flat, and the Veldport studio waits until revenue firms up. Mira will draft role specs by Friday. For the incoming director, the key context is below.

internal memo for bajef-bafof: Fenionox Holdings is in early talks to buy Silethax Logistics for about $351.9 million. The Caseth launch date is March 24, and nothing goes to the press before then. Legal wants the Fraokox Holdings term sheet countersigned before March 26.

## Configuration

Spoolwright reads its settings from the env file at service start; there is no hot reload, so restart after any change. On-call engineers: SPOOL_QUEUE_DEPTH defaults to 200 and rarely needs tuning, but raise SPOOL_RETRY_MS if the Fernhollow print fleet is slow to acknowledge jobs. The spooler also authenticates to the job broker with a credential, set on the line directly below.

secret setting of tajof-bahif: COURIER_KEY3=65d

A: Each turnstile in the Gatecount system reports a signed tick to the edge aggregator; counts are monotonic per device and cross-checked against optical sensors every 30 seconds. A mismatch beyond 2% triggers a lockout flag visible in the security console. Counters cannot be decremented in the field — corrections require a signed adjustment record with an audit trail. For review questions about the signing scheme or adjustment workflow, contact the Gatecount security owner at the address below.

escalation mailbox, bagef-bagag: oliax.drumir.jorath@crelvolabs.test